El Dorado International Airport (BOG) is Bogotá’s main international gateway and a major South American hub, handling both full-service carriers and many regional operators; low-cost flights tend to be less common but available on select routes. The airport sits roughly 15–20 km west of downtown, with bus, Sitp/transmilenio feeder services and airport taxis getting you to the city in about 30–60 minutes depending on traffic; ride-hailing and shared shuttles are also typical, with fares varying by service and time of day. Pros: extensive international connections, modernized terminals and plentiful amenities. Cons: peak-hour congestion and security checks can make transfers feel long, and traffic to the center can be unpredictable.
Suvarnabhumi Airport (BKK) is Bangkok’s main international gateway and a full-service hub for long-haul and regional carriers, including Thai Airways and many global airlines. It’s located about 30–35 km east of the city center, with the Airport Rail Link connecting to central Bangkok in roughly 25–35 minutes; fares are typically moderate for train services, while taxis take 30–60 minutes depending on traffic and can be more costly when tolls/airport surcharges apply. The terminal is large and modern with good transfer facilities and numerous lounges, but peak-hour congestion and long walking distances can be inconvenient for quick connections. Suvarnabhumi usually suits international travelers prioritizing direct routings and amenities. Don Mueang International Airport (DMK) serves as Bangkok’s secondary airport and is a major base for low-cost and regional carriers such as Thai AirAsia, Nok Air and Lion Air. Situated around 20–25 km north of central Bangkok, travel times are generally 30–60 minutes by taxi depending on traffic; buses and shuttle services can be cheaper but slower, and there’s no direct rail link to the terminal. Don Mueang tends to offer lower fares on short-haul routes and simpler terminal facilities, which can mean faster check-in but fewer premium services and lounges. It can be a practical choice for budget-conscious or point-to-point travelers who don’t need extensive transfer amenities.
